Lines Matching defs:rtwdev
229 static void rtw8922a_ctrl_btg_bt_rx(struct rtw89_dev *rtwdev, bool en, in rtw8922a_ctrl_btg_bt_rx()
259 static int rtw8922a_pwr_on_func(struct rtw89_dev *rtwdev) in rtw8922a_pwr_on_func()
405 static int rtw8922a_pwr_off_func(struct rtw89_dev *rtwdev) in rtw8922a_pwr_off_func()
494 static void rtw8922a_efuse_parsing_tssi(struct rtw89_dev *rtwdev, in rtw8922a_efuse_parsing_tssi()
528 static void rtw8922a_efuse_parsing_gain_offset(struct rtw89_dev *rtwdev, in rtw8922a_efuse_parsing_gain_offset()
579 static void rtw8922a_read_efuse_mac_addr(struct rtw89_dev *rtwdev, u32 addr) in rtw8922a_read_efuse_mac_addr()
592 static int rtw8922a_read_efuse_pci_sdio(struct rtw89_dev *rtwdev, u8 *log_map) in rtw8922a_read_efuse_pci_sdio()
604 static int rtw8922a_read_efuse_usb(struct rtw89_dev *rtwdev, u8 *log_map) in rtw8922a_read_efuse_usb()
611 static int rtw8922a_read_efuse_rf(struct rtw89_dev *rtwdev, u8 *log_map) in rtw8922a_read_efuse_rf()
628 static int rtw8922a_read_efuse(struct rtw89_dev *rtwdev, u8 *log_map, in rtw8922a_read_efuse()
646 static void rtw8922a_phycap_parsing_thermal_trim(struct rtw89_dev *rtwdev, in rtw8922a_phycap_parsing_thermal_trim()
680 static void rtw8922a_phycap_parsing_pa_bias_trim(struct rtw89_dev *rtwdev, in rtw8922a_phycap_parsing_pa_bias_trim()
703 static void rtw8922a_pa_bias_trim(struct rtw89_dev *rtwdev) in rtw8922a_pa_bias_trim()
729 static void rtw8922a_phycap_parsing_pad_bias_trim(struct rtw89_dev *rtwdev, in rtw8922a_phycap_parsing_pad_bias_trim()
746 static void rtw8922a_pad_bias_trim(struct rtw89_dev *rtwdev) in rtw8922a_pad_bias_trim()
771 static int rtw8922a_read_phycap(struct rtw89_dev *rtwdev, u8 *phycap_map) in rtw8922a_read_phycap()
780 static void rtw8922a_power_trim(struct rtw89_dev *rtwdev) in rtw8922a_power_trim()
786 static void rtw8922a_set_channel_mac(struct rtw89_dev *rtwdev, in rtw8922a_set_channel_mac()
887 static int rtw8922a_ctrl_sco_cck(struct rtw89_dev *rtwdev, in rtw8922a_ctrl_sco_cck()
1009 static void rtw8922a_set_rpl_gain(struct rtw89_dev *rtwdev, in rtw8922a_set_rpl_gain()
1054 static void rtw8922a_set_lna_tia_gain(struct rtw89_dev *rtwdev, in rtw8922a_set_lna_tia_gain()
1119 static void rtw8922a_set_gain(struct rtw89_dev *rtwdev, in rtw8922a_set_gain()
1128 static void rtw8922a_set_rx_gain_normal_cck(struct rtw89_dev *rtwdev, in rtw8922a_set_rx_gain_normal_cck()
1155 static void rtw8922a_set_rx_gain_normal_ofdm(struct rtw89_dev *rtwdev, in rtw8922a_set_rx_gain_normal_ofdm()
1189 static void rtw8922a_set_rx_gain_normal(struct rtw89_dev *rtwdev, in rtw8922a_set_rx_gain_normal()
1204 static void rtw8922a_set_cck_parameters(struct rtw89_dev *rtwdev, u8 central_ch, in rtw8922a_set_cck_parameters()
1228 static void rtw8922a_ctrl_ch(struct rtw89_dev *rtwdev, in rtw8922a_ctrl_ch()
1267 rtw8922a_ctrl_bw(struct rtw89_dev *rtwdev, u8 pri_sb, u8 bw, in rtw8922a_ctrl_bw()
1331 static u32 rtw8922a_spur_freq(struct rtw89_dev *rtwdev, in rtw8922a_spur_freq()
1341 static void rtw8922a_set_csi_tone_idx(struct rtw89_dev *rtwdev, in rtw8922a_set_csi_tone_idx()
1383 static void rtw8922a_set_nbi_tone_idx(struct rtw89_dev *rtwdev, in rtw8922a_set_nbi_tone_idx()
1456 static void rtw8922a_spur_elimination(struct rtw89_dev *rtwdev, in rtw8922a_spur_elimination()
1465 static void rtw8922a_ctrl_afe_dac(struct rtw89_dev *rtwdev, enum rtw89_bandwidth bw, in rtw8922a_ctrl_afe_dac()
1517 static void rtw8922a_bbmcu_cr_init(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y_idx) in rtw8922a_bbmcu_cr_init()
1540 static void rtw8922a_bb_preinit(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y_idx) in rtw8922a_bb_preinit()
1558 static void rtw8922a_bb_postinit(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y_idx) in rtw8922a_bb_postinit()
1589 static void rtw8922a_bb_reset_en(struct rtw89_dev *rtwdev, enum rtw89_band band, in rtw8922a_bb_reset_en()
1606 static int rtw8922a_ctrl_tx_path_tmac(struct rtw89_dev *rtwdev, in rtw8922a_ctrl_tx_path_tmac()
1661 static void rtw8922a_bb_reset(struct rtw89_dev *rtwdev, enum rtw89_phy_idx phy_idx) in rtw8922a_bb_reset()
1665 static int rtw8922a_cfg_rx_nss_limit(struct rtw89_dev *rtwdev, u8 rx_nss, in rtw8922a_cfg_rx_nss_limit()
1699 static void rtw8922a_tssi_reset(struct rtw89_dev *rtwdev, in rtw8922a_tssi_reset()
1719 static int rtw8922a_ctrl_rx_path_tmac(struct rtw89_dev *rtwdev, in rtw8922a_ctrl_rx_path_tmac()
1764 static void rtw8922a_set_digital_pwr_comp(struct rtw89_dev *rtwdev, in rtw8922a_set_digital_pwr_comp()
1785 static void rtw8922a_digital_pwr_comp(struct rtw89_dev *rtwdev, in rtw8922a_digital_pwr_comp()
1804 static int rtw8922a_ctrl_mlo(struct rtw89_dev *rtwdev, enum rtw89_mlo_dbcc_mode mode) in rtw8922a_ctrl_mlo()
1857 static void rtw8922a_bb_sethw(struct rtw89_dev *rtwdev) in rtw8922a_bb_sethw()
1873 static void rtw8922a_ctrl_cck_en(struct rtw89_dev *rtwdev, bool cck_en, in rtw8922a_ctrl_cck_en()
1889 static void rtw8922a_set_channel_bb(struct rtw89_dev *rtwdev, in rtw8922a_set_channel_bb()
1909 static void rtw8922a_pre_set_channel_bb(struct rtw89_dev *rtwdev, in rtw8922a_pre_set_channel_bb()
1931 static void rtw8922a_post_set_channel_bb(struct rtw89_dev *rtwdev, in rtw8922a_post_set_channel_bb()
1942 static void rtw8922a_set_channel(struct rtw89_dev *rtwdev, in rtw8922a_set_channel()
1952 static void rtw8922a_dfs_en_idx(struct rtw89_dev *rtwdev, in rtw8922a_dfs_en_idx()
1966 static void rtw8922a_dfs_en(struct rtw89_dev *rtwdev, bool en, in rtw8922a_dfs_en()
1973 static void rtw8922a_adc_en_path(struct rtw89_dev *rtwdev, in rtw8922a_adc_en_path()
1995 static void rtw8922a_adc_en(struct rtw89_dev *rtwdev, bool en, u8 phy_idx) in rtw8922a_adc_en()
2009 void rtw8922a_hal_reset(struct rtw89_dev *rtwdev, in rtw8922a_hal_reset()
2031 static void rtw8922a_set_channel_help(struct rtw89_dev *rtwdev, bool enter, in rtw8922a_set_channel_help()
2050 static void rtw8922a_rfk_init(struct rtw89_dev *rtwdev) in rtw8922a_rfk_init()
2059 static void __rtw8922a_rfk_init_late(struct rtw89_dev *rtwdev, in __rtw8922a_rfk_init_late()
2069 static void rtw8922a_rfk_init_late(struct rtw89_dev *rtwdev) in rtw8922a_rfk_init_late()
2078 static void _wait_rx_mode(struct rtw89_dev *rtwdev, u8 kpath) in _wait_rx_mode()
2097 static void rtw8922a_rfk_channel(struct rtw89_dev *rtwdev, in rtw8922a_rfk_channel()
2121 static void rtw8922a_rfk_band_changed(struct rtw89_dev *rtwdev, in rtw8922a_rfk_band_changed()
2128 static void rtw8922a_rfk_scan(struct rtw89_dev *rtwdev, in rtw8922a_rfk_scan()
2134 static void rtw8922a_rfk_track(struct rtw89_dev *rtwdev) in rtw8922a_rfk_track()
2138 static void rtw8922a_set_txpwr_ref(struct rtw89_dev *rtwdev, in rtw8922a_set_txpwr_ref()
2152 static void rtw8922a_bb_tx_triangular(struct rtw89_dev *rtwdev, bool en, in rtw8922a_bb_tx_triangular()
2160 static void rtw8922a_set_tx_shape(struct rtw89_dev *rtwdev, in rtw8922a_set_tx_shape()
2179 static void rtw8922a_set_txpwr(struct rtw89_dev *rtwdev, in rtw8922a_set_txpwr()
2190 static void rtw8922a_set_txpwr_ctrl(struct rtw89_dev *rtwdev, in rtw8922a_set_txpwr_ctrl()
2196 static void rtw8922a_ctrl_trx_path(struct rtw89_dev *rtwdev, in rtw8922a_ctrl_trx_path()
2209 static void rtw8922a_ctrl_nbtg_bt_tx(struct rtw89_dev *rtwdev, bool en, in rtw8922a_ctrl_nbtg_bt_tx()
2257 static void rtw8922a_bb_cfg_txrx_path(struct rtw89_dev *rtwdev) in rtw8922a_bb_cfg_txrx_path()
2283 static u8 rtw8922a_get_thermal(struct rtw89_dev *rtwdev, enum rtw89_rf_path rf_path) in rtw8922a_get_thermal()
2306 static void rtw8922a_btc_set_rfe(struct rtw89_dev *rtwdev) in rtw8922a_btc_set_rfe()
2351 void rtw8922a_set_trx_mask(struct rtw89_dev *rtwdev, u8 path, u8 group, u32 val) in rtw8922a_set_trx_mask()
2357 static void rtw8922a_btc_init_cfg(struct rtw89_dev *rtwdev) in rtw8922a_btc_init_cfg()
2414 rtw8922a_btc_set_wl_txpwr_ctrl(struct rtw89_dev *rtwdev, u32 txpwr_val) in rtw8922a_btc_set_wl_txpwr_ctrl()
2451 s8 rtw8922a_btc_get_bt_rssi(struct rtw89_dev *rtwdev, s8 val) in rtw8922a_btc_get_bt_rssi()
2506 void rtw8922a_btc_update_bt_cnt(struct rtw89_dev *rtwdev) in rtw8922a_btc_update_bt_cnt()
2512 void rtw8922a_btc_wl_s1_standby(struct rtw89_dev *rtwdev, bool state) in rtw8922a_btc_wl_s1_standby()
2541 static void rtw8922a_btc_set_wl_rx_gain(struct rtw89_dev *rtwdev, u32 level) in rtw8922a_btc_set_wl_rx_gain()
2545 static void rtw8922a_fill_freq_with_ppdu(struct rtw89_dev *rtwdev, in rtw8922a_fill_freq_with_ppdu()
2561 static void rtw8922a_query_ppdu(struct rtw89_dev *rtwdev, in rtw8922a_query_ppdu()
2580 static void rtw8922a_convert_rpl_to_rssi(struct rtw89_dev *rtwdev, in rtw8922a_convert_rpl_to_rssi()
2612 static void rtw8922a_phy_rpt_to_rssi(struct rtw89_dev *rtwdev, in rtw8922a_phy_rpt_to_rssi()
2622 static int rtw8922a_mac_enable_bb_rf(struct rtw89_dev *rtwdev) in rtw8922a_mac_enable_bb_rf()
2631 static int rtw8922a_mac_disable_bb_rf(struct rtw89_dev *rtwdev) in rtw8922a_mac_disable_bb_rf()